Bank-Points in der viewtopic.php

Du hast Probleme beim Einbau oder bei der Benutzung eines Mods? In diesem Forum bist du richtig.
Forumsregeln
phpBB 2.0 hat das Ende seiner Lebenszeit überschritten
phpBB 2.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 2.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f phpBB 3.0,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Antworten
Benutzeravatar
Pseiko
Mitglied
Beiträge: 502
Registriert: 31.01.2003 11:20
Wohnort: Rothenburg/Oberlausitz
Kontaktdaten:

Bank-Points in der viewtopic.php

Beitrag von Pseiko »

Ich habe den Points Mod + den Bank Mod im Forum eingebaut.
Im Profil des User kann man seine Punkte sehen, die er in "bar" hat und die Punkte die er auf der Bank hat.

Nun möchte ich das auch in der viewtopic.php anzeigen lassen.

Wie mache ich das? Ich hab hier ein Codeschnipsel aus der usercp_viewprofile.php

Code: Alles auswählen

//get bank user information  
$profile_id = $profiledata['user_id'];  
$sql = "select * from phpbb_bank where name='$profile_id'";  
if ( !($result = $db->sql_query($sql)) ) {  
message_die(GENERAL_MESSAGE, 'Fatal Error Getting Bank User Information!'); 
}  
$row = mysql_fetch_array($result);  
$userbankamount = $row['holding']; 

Code: Alles auswählen

   'BAMOUNT' => $userbankamount, 
   'TOTAL_CASH' => $profiledata[user_points]+$userbankamount, 

Aber irgendwie bekomme ich es damit nicht hin.
Benutzeravatar
Pseiko
Mitglied
Beiträge: 502
Registriert: 31.01.2003 11:20
Wohnort: Rothenburg/Oberlausitz
Kontaktdaten:

Beitrag von Pseiko »

Habe es doch selber hinbekommen.

Wer es auch braucht hier:

Finde in viewtopic.php:

Code: Alles auswählen

$bbcode_uid = $postrow[$i]['bbcode_uid'];
Danach einfügen:

Code: Alles auswählen

//get bank user information  
$profile_id = $postrow[$i]['user_id'];  
$sql = "select * from phpbb_bank where name='$profile_id'";  
if ( !($result = $db->sql_query($sql)) ) {  
message_die(GENERAL_MESSAGE, 'Fatal Error Getting Bank User Information!'); 
}  
$row = mysql_fetch_array($result);  
$userbankamount = $row['holding']; 
Finde in viewtopic.php

Code: Alles auswählen

$user_points = '<br />' . $user_points . ': ' . $postrow[$i]['user_points'];
Danach einfügen:

Code: Alles auswählen

		$user_points2 = ($userdata['user_level'] == ADMIN || user_is_authed($userdata['user_id'])) ? '<a href="' . append_sid("pointscp.$phpEx?" . POST_USERS_URL . "=" . $postrow[$i]['user_id']) . '" class="gensmall" title="' . sprintf($lang['Points_link_title'], $board_config['points_name']) . '">' . $board_config['points_name'] . '</a>' : $board_config['points_name'];
		$user_points_total = $postrow[$i]['user_points'] + $userbankamount;
		$user_points2 = '<br />' . $user_points2 . ': ' . $user_points_total;
Finde in viewtopic.php:

Code: Alles auswählen

		'POINTS' => $user_points,
Danach einfügen:

Code: Alles auswählen

   		'BAMOUNT' => $userbankamount, 
   		'TOTAL_CASH' => $user_points2,
Finde in viewtopic_body.tpl:

Code: Alles auswählen

{postrow.POINTS}{postrow.DONATE_POINTS}<br />
Ersetze mit

Code: Alles auswählen

{postrow.TOTAL_CASH}{postrow.DONATE_POINTS}<br />

PS: Ich habe keine Ahnung von php, aber bei mir gehts
Antworten

Zurück zu „phpBB 2.0: Mod Support“